01 - Preheat oven to 350°F. Grease a 9x5-inch loaf pan and line it with parchment paper for easy removal.
02 - In a medium bowl, whisk together flour, cocoa powder, baking soda, and salt until evenly blended.
03 - In a large bowl, whisk mashed bananas, melted butter, sugar, eggs, and vanilla extract until smooth and uniform.
04 - Fold the dry mixture gently into the wet ingredients just until combined, avoiding overmixing.
05 - Fold in chocolate chips and nuts if using, ensuring even distribution.
06 -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an, smoothing the top with a spatula.
07 - Bake for 50 to 60 minutes, until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out with a few moist crumbs.
08 - Allow bread to c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ely before slicing.
